Is STYLINE TRANSPORTATION INC safe to work with?

Is STYLINE TRANSPORTATION INC safe to load? STYLINE TRANSPORTATION INC (USDOT 98583, MC-232647) is an active asset-based motor carrier based in HUNTINGBURG, IN, operating 174 power units and 137 drivers. Operating authority has been active 52 years (past the 24-month broker-confidence threshold). Across 476 roadside inspections, its vehicle out-of-service rate is 9.6% (below the 22.26% national average), with 13 reportable crashes in the last 24 months. FMCSA rates it Satisfactory. Vektor rates it clear to load (88/100), with the leading concern: fatal crash on record. Source: FMCSA SAFER/MCMIS, last updated 2026-06-13.
